Join us for a series of unique and engaging music sessions at the Green Square music room.
Bring your own instrument, your voice, or borrow something from our musical instrument collection. We have acoustic and electric guitars, an electric bass, a baby grand piano and synths ready for use.
Whether you’re just beginning your songwriting journey, or you’ve got a few originals under your belt, these sessions will challenge you to build your creative skill set and find your own voice.
Both active in the Sydney local music scene, your friendly hosts Billy and Rubi will guide you through collaborative songwriting activities in a fun and relaxed environment. Some structure at the beginning will be followed by creative exploration together and the opportunity to share your creations with each other.
This activity is suitable for people aged 16 and over.
